Architecture of oblivion :
Schönle, Andreas.
Architecture of oblivion : ruins and historical consciousness in modern Russia / Andreas Schönle. - DeKalb : Northern Illinois University Press, c2011. - xii, 283 p. : ill. ; 24 cm.
Includes bibliographical references and index.
Ruins and modernity in Russian pre-Romanticism -- Lessons of the fire of Moscow in 1812 -- Aesthetics and politics in the Romantic fashion for ruins -- Between erasure and nurture : ruins and the modern city in the depth of times -- Post-revolutionary urban decay : from the return of random beauty to the dystopian loss of self -- The ruins of the blockade of Leningrad and the aesthetic struggle for survival -- Ruin as transition to timelessness in Joseph Brodsky's poetry -- The ruin as alternative reality : paper architects and the vitality of decay.
